Travel    

  • If travelling by train, Morecambe Railway Station is just over a mile away from the stadium and will take around 20 minutes to walk.
  • If walking, exit the station and follow the bicycle/walking signs to the end of the line and join the West End Road, and turn right. Walk until you can turn left onto Acre Moss Lane and follow this along where it will eventually become Buckingham Road. Pass the Ellesmere Road and Albert Road junctions, then take a left into Westgate. Continue along this road and you will see the stadium approaching on your left.
  • Supporters can also travel by taxi from the station to the stadium.  
  • If travelling by car, the SatNav postcode is LA4 4TB. Exit the M6 at junction 34 and follow the signs for Morecambe. After around five miles, you will reach a crossroads where you turn right onto the Morecambe Road. You will then reach a roundabout where you take the first exit into Westgate Road. Continue along this road for about one mile and you will reach the stadium on your right.
